Originally released in 1962. Lunch Hour is a comedy film. directed by James Hill. At just 64 minutes, it's a tight, focused story.

Starring Shirley Anne Field, Robert Stephens, and Kay Walsh

Synopsis

A young female designer is on the brink of an affair with a married male executive at the company where she works. The film tells the story of their illicit lunch hour rendezvous.
